What a Virtual Assistant Can Do for Sydney Businesses

A virtual assistant (VA) is a remote professional who provides business support services - administrative, creative, technical, or operational - without requiring a physical office presence. For businesses in Sydney NS, this means access to skilled support without the overhead of a full-time, in-office hire.

Common tasks handled by VAs include:

  • Email and calendar management - keeping inboxes organized and scheduling meetings efficiently
  • Customer service and follow-up - responding to inquiries, handling complaints, and maintaining client relationships
  • Social media management - creating content, scheduling posts, and engaging with audiences on platforms like Facebook and Instagram
  • Data entry and bookkeeping - maintaining accurate records without needing a full-time administrator
  • Research and reporting - gathering market data, competitor analysis, and preparing summary reports
  • Travel and logistics coordination - booking accommodations, arranging itineraries, and managing vendor communications

For tourism operators, retail shops, professional service firms, and non-profits in Cape Breton, these services translate directly into more time to focus on what matters most.

The Cost Advantage for Cape Breton Operators

One of the biggest advantages of hiring a virtual assistant is cost efficiency. Traditional hiring means wages, CPP and EI contributions, benefits, office space, and equipment. A VA engagement eliminates most of those line items.

Businesses in Sydney that work with remote VAs typically pay only for productive hours worked, with no vacation pay obligations, no sick days covered by the employer, and no need to furnish a workspace. For small businesses operating on tight margins - which is the reality for many Cape Breton operators - this cost structure is a significant advantage.

Many VA providers also offer scalable arrangements. During the busy summer tourist season, a hospitality business might increase VA hours to handle the surge in inquiries and bookings. In the quieter winter months, those hours can scale back accordingly. That flexibility simply isn't available with a traditional employee.

Getting Started: What Sydney Businesses Should Look For

When evaluating virtual assistant providers, Sydney businesses should consider a few key factors:

Communication and responsiveness - A good VA should be reachable during business hours, responsive to urgent requests, and proactive about flagging issues before they escalate.

Experience and skill alignment - Look for VAs whose backgrounds align with your specific needs, whether that's customer service, content creation, bookkeeping, or project coordination.

Reliable technology and tools - VAs should be comfortable with standard platforms like Google Workspace, Microsoft 365, Asana, Slack, or whatever tools your business uses.

Clear agreements and accountability - Reputable VA providers offer structured onboarding, clear scope of work, and regular check-ins to ensure quality.

Proven track record - Ask for references or case studies from businesses similar to yours. Results should be demonstrable.
